W.P.(C) 2203/2025 and CM APPL. 10374/2025 3.
This writ petition is preferred on behalf of the Petitioner seeking the following reliefs:- "1. Pass an appropriate writ, order or direction directing the Respondent No.1 to demolish the illegal constructions undertaken by the Respondent No. 6 over his property at H-299, Gali No. 5, Jaitpur Extension Part - I, Gyan Mandir Road, Madina Masjid, Badarpur, New Delhi, as described in the Petition in a time-bound manner;
2. Pass an appropriate writ, order or direction directing the Respondents to file Action Taken Reports over the illegal constructions undertaken by the Respondent No. 6 over his respective property at H-299, Gali No. 5, Jaitpur Extension Part- I, Gyan Mandir Road, Madina Masjid, Badarpur, New Delhi, as described in the Petitioner"

Learned counsel appearing on behalf of MCD submits that the subject property has been inspected and it was found that the occupant of the property has constructed a parapet wall on the second floor of the property upto a height of approximately 7 feet, which is beyond the permissible limit of 4 feet and is therefore an unauthorized construction. On instructions, it is submitted that necessary action will be taken after issuing a show cause notice to the occupant/owner of the subject property and on receipt of his response, in accordance with law.
7.
Stand of MCD is taken on record and writ petition is disposed of directing MCD to take action in compliance with applicable statutory provisions and guidelines laid down by the Supreme Court in In Re: Directions in the matter of demolition of structures, 2024 SCC OnLine SC 3291, after putting the owner/occupier of the subject property to notice and seeking his response.
8.
In case of any surviving/further grievance, Petitioner will be at liberty to take recourse to appropriate legal remedies. This order is passed without prejudice to the rights and contentions of the owner/occupier/builder of the subject property.
